What Is Fasting, Actually?

Fasting merely means taking a break from consuming (and typically consuming) for a set time period.

Technically, all of us quick in a single day whereas we sleep—and that fasting window is definitely necessary! It provides our our bodies time to relaxation, restore, and faucet into saved power as a substitute of regularly processing new meals. And breakfast is actually the meal once we break the in a single day quick.

This pure “pause” requires that our our bodies expend glucose and fatty acids circulating in our blood and faucet into power shops. It trains our our bodies to get higher at processing power.

However What About Longer Fasts?

Some individuals deliberately stretch that in a single day quick into an extended break, a apply often called intermittent fasting (IF). One of the vital in style variations known as time-restricted consuming (TRE), the place you restrict your consuming to a selected window – typically round 8 hours (or much less) – and quick the opposite 16 hours of the day.

For instance, you may eat dinner at 6 p.m. after which not have any extra energy till 10 a.m. the subsequent day—so that you simply’re fasting during times of low or lowered exercise.

There’s a Lack of Analysis on Fasting for Girls

Many of the analysis on fasting has been finished on males and lots of have solely been finished on animals. Individuals who help fasting typically make the leap that findings of these research apply to ladies as effectively, however that’s a reasonably large leap as a result of ladies’s our bodies reply in another way than males’s (or mice)—particularly with regards to lowered calorie consumption, our hormonal cycles, and train.

The huge majority of research on fasting for girls give attention to sedentary ladies and people take into accounted chubby or overweight. However with small pattern sizes it’s onerous to generalize the findings to lively ladies and people who should not thought-about chubby or overweight.

We do see that for individuals who are inactive or sedentary, research have proven fasting could be a useful stressor on the system that helps enhance insulin sensitivity, glucose metabolism, amongst different issues.

However if you’re an exerciser or an lively ladies or in perimenopause, there’s a main hole within the analysis that makes it even tougher to use the present fasting analysis to your life—particularly with regards to understanding how fasting impacts train efficiency and restoration.

Fasting for Weight Loss

The analysis on fasting and weight reduction is sort of clear: on the finish of the day, with regards to weight reduction, fasting is basically only a technique of calorie restriction. Whereas proponents declare fasting has particular metabolic advantages, there’s no stable proof exhibiting that it’s any more practical than different types of calorie management, like portion management, tracking your food intake, or balanced consuming.

Fasting is only a technique of lowering your calorie consumption by utilizing the clock to restrict your consumption. And when calorie consumption is managed for, fasting isn’t higher than different “diets” for attaining long-term weight reduction or well being enhancements.

Fasting and Train

Combining fasting and train is the place it will get difficult—particularly for girls. Primarily, it is because fasting and train do related issues—they each lower your blood glucose and different necessary molecules circulating in your blood.

So once you mix them and train whereas fasted, you may find yourself with some points. 

First, for each women and men, exercising fasted might make your blood sugar ranges go too low and depart you attempting to actually run on an empty tank. No fuel makes it actually onerous to work out or work out onerous sufficient to get the outcomes you’re after. It might additionally make you dizzy and go out.

Second, fasted train is related to decreased efficiency, elevated fatigue, lowered talent, impaired focus, and an elevated notion of effort (so train feels tougher than it ought to). This makes it much less seemingly that you simply’ll have good coaching periods and even need to work out.

Moreover, muscle preservation is crucial for general well being and metabolism, and fasting alone could not do the job in addition to different consuming methods that prioritize protein and carbohydrates for muscle restoration and development.

For girls who do select to quick or exercise fasted, it’s necessary that they proceed to give attention to consuming satisfactory meals – particularly protein and carbs – all through the day throughout their feeding window to attenuate the danger of low power availability and forestall muscle breakdown and loss.

Many Energetic Girls Are Typically Below-fueled

One of many key factors that usually will get missed with regards to fasting for girls is the difficulty of under-fueling.

Many lively ladies underestimate their whole day by day power expenditure (due to all these foolish 1200-1500 calorie weight loss program suggestions that we grew up with) and find yourself consuming too little to satisfy their power calls for. That is very true for girls who do common energy coaching, high-intensity exercises, or endurance coaching.

A 2016 examine carried out on 109 feminine leisure exercisers discovered that 45% had been in danger for low power availability – that’s almost half of the ladies recruited from native gyms and health facilities had been in danger attributable to under-fueling.

So under-fueling and low power availability aren’t only a concern for “high-level” athletes, any exercising lady will be in danger.

Below-fueling can result in poor restoration, decreased efficiency, and even hormonal imbalances. Girls who prepare onerous want to make sure they’re consuming satisfactory carbohydrates and protein to gasoline their exercises and get well successfully. With out the right vitamins, your physique can’t rebuild muscle, and you could expertise fatigue, temper swings, and hormonal disruptions.

In my work as a private coach serving to ladies with osteoporosis construct and keep bone mass, most of my discussions with purchasers encompass consuming extra, not much less.

When You Eat Issues, However So Does What You Eat

Whereas timing your meals or solely consuming inside a selected window might sound fashionable, it’s extra necessary to give attention to what you eat and whether or not it meets your physique’s wants. Whether or not you’re consuming earlier than or after your exercise, ensure you’re getting sufficient carbohydrates to gasoline your train and protein to get well.

Carbohydrates are your physique’s major supply of gasoline for train, and you want to replenish glycogen shops after exercises. The amino acids in protein are the constructing blocks for all tissue and helps rebuild muscle, keep bone, and help restoration.

For lively ladies, this steadiness is vital—irrespective of once you eat. It’s all about giving your physique the vitamins it must get well and carry out at its greatest.

If you happen to’re not used to consuming earlier than you’re employed out, however you need to attempt it, begin small with simply 100 energy of easily-digestible, low-fiber carbs or a sports activities drink to keep away from GI misery. Then, over time progressively improve the energy to coach your system to tolerate meals at the moment of day.

Fasting and Hormonal Well being: A Advanced Relationship

For girls with pol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S), intermittent fasting has proven some promising advantages in enhancing insulin sensitivity, regulating blood sugar ranges, and selling hormonal steadiness. A number of research have prompt that fasting can scale back insulin spikes, a key challenge in PCOS, and should assist alleviate signs like irregular menstrual cycles, weight achieve, and zits.

Nevertheless, it’s necessary to notice that almost all of the analysis on fasting for PCOS has been carried out on chubby or overweight premenopausal ladies and the findings are nonetheless rising. Whereas the outcomes are encouraging, extra analysis is required to grasp how intermittent fasting impacts ladies with totally different physique sorts and at numerous levels of life, together with those that are lively and in perimenopause or past.

For lively ladies, particularly these in perimenopause, fasting can influence hormonal steadiness in ways in which is probably not instantly obvious. Low power consumption, particularly when mixed with a lot of train, can result in low power availability and/or in the end Relative Vitality Deficiency in Sport (RED-S), a situation that impacts reproductive, metabolic, and bone health. Indicators of RED-S can embrace menstrual irregularities, fatigue, decreased bone density, and poor restoration.

And right here’s the kicker: throughout perimenopause, distinguishing between anticipated hormonal modifications and the indicators of RED-S will be tough.

If you happen to’re experiencing fatigue, poor restoration, or irregular intervals (which many ladies gained’t even be capable of inform in the event that they’re utilizing contraception that alters their interval), it might be an indication that you simply’re not fueling sufficient to help your exercises and general well being.

Ample fueling, particularly with carbohydrates, is very necessary in midlife to help each coaching and hormonal well being.
